Vera, I was thinking of moving out anyway.  My philosophy on approaching celebrity simming is completely incompatible with their method of evaluation.  I will make some features "off" if I feel the struggle to make them match exactly will lose the overall effect I'm going for.  

Like with this Jennifer Sim--the real Jen's chin is longer and the base of her jaw is wider than the proportions I gave my sim.  But when I changed my sim to match the reference photos, I somehow lost the look of her eyes that I was trying to capture.  There was less "twinkle".  Since I feel that the fun-loving twinkle of Jennifer's eyes is what make her special and attractive, I decided to sacrifice the accuracy of her jaw and chin.  

When you think about it, some people call her "Maniston" because her chin and jaw are oversized compared to what people consider classic feminine beauty.  But she is beautiful to a great many people anyway.  I think that beauty comes from the image she projects of a sweet fun-loving girl-next door.  And that all comes through her eyes.  If you focus on that, you focus less on her large chin in real life.  So in my sim, I didn't want anything detracting from the eyes.  But in the small world of the computer screen, if you try to make an accurate jaw, that will be what draws people's eyes and make them go "Yuck" at the sim.  

And there was a time at MTS2 when I think I could and did get away with decisions like that.  But now, reading their criteria and policies, it seems like they are emphasizing geometric accuracy over artistic interpretation.  My work would never survive such scrutiny.  Even if it possibly could, I get too much anxiety and inhibition creating with the idea that I will have to please a committee.

If I work to please other people first, I'm just going to go nowhere but downhill.
